OpenMRS? is a community-developed, open-source, enterprise electronic
medical record system platform. The community has come together to
specifically respond to those actively building and managing health
systems in the developing world, where AIDS, tuberculosis, and malaria
afflict the lives of millions. OpenMRS fosters self-sustaining health
information technology implementations in these environments through
peer mentorship, proactive collaboration, and a code base that equals
or surpasses proprietary equivalents.

This position will focus on developing and maintaining a public health
Notifiable Condition Detector (NCD). The NCD is implemented as an
OpenMRS module that identifies public health reportable conditions in
healthcare transactions. The resource will work closely with
Investigators, Project Managers, and public health stakeholders.
He/she will also be responsible for testing and documenting the
changes implemented.
